Peel the potatoes and cut them into chunks. Boil in salted water until soft, about 15 minutes. Drain and mash the potatoes until smooth. Measure 1 cup of mashed potatoes and set aside to cool.
In a small saucepan, combine the butter and milk. Heat over medium-low heat until the butter melts, then remove from heat. Let cool until lukewarm.
In a small bowl, combine the warm water and sugar. Sprinkle the yeast over the top and let sit for 5-10 minutes until foamy.
In a large mixing bowl, combine the mashed potatoes, milk and butter mixture, sugar, salt, eggs, and the yeast mixture. Mix until smooth.
Gradually add the flour, one cup at a time, until a soft dough forms. The dough should be slightly sticky but manageable.
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and knead for about 8-10 minutes, or until smooth and elastic.
Place the dough in a greased bowl, turning it once to coat the top. Cover with a clean towel and let rise in a warm place for about 1 hour, or until doubled in size.
Punch down the dough and divide it into 24 equal pieces. Shape each piece into a ball and place on a greased baking sheet or in a greased 9x13-inch pan, leaving space for the rolls to rise.
Cover with a towel and let rise again for about 30-40 minutes, or until doubled in size.
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Bake the rolls for 15-20 minutes, or until golden brown. Remove from the oven and brush with melted butter while still warm.
Serve warm or at room temperature. Enjoy!
